UK Summer Getaway: 14.1 Million Motorists Hit the Roads! | Traffic Hotspots and Tips (2026)

The UK's roads are set to experience a chaotic summer getaway, with an estimated 14.1 million motorists hitting the roads between Friday and Sunday. This figure, the second-highest since 2016, coincides with the end of the academic year and the peak of the summer holiday season. The RAC warns that Saturday will be the busiest day, with 3.8 million getaway journeys planned, while Friday and Sunday will also see a significant influx of vehicles, with 3.4 million each day. This surge in travel is expected to cause congestion, particularly in the south-west and north-west of England, according to the RAC and Inrix. The M1, M25, M60, M4, and other major routes are predicted to be hotspots for traffic. The rising fuel prices, an additional £8.90 for petrol and £21.20 for diesel, will further strain drivers' budgets. This summer, many families are opting for UK holidays instead of overseas trips, potentially due to flight disruptions, EU border delays, and the economic impact of the Iran war. The EU's Entry Exit System (EES), which requires fingerprint registration and photography for non-EU travelers, has been a source of concern, with long queues causing delays. Despite calls from the travel industry to suspend the system until September, the EU has refused, potentially exacerbating the issue during the busy summer season.
